Now that wireless data connections (over cellphones networks) are widely available with unlimited plans, it’s pretty tempting to start sharing them across several computers.
That’s even more relevant if you have an EVDO connection that can top (in theory) 2.4 Mbps. Top global announced a router that would let you do just that. It can handle two connections at the same time, and is capable of handling any combination of wireless protocols.
I’m still using EDGE and I can tell you that it’s not great. I don’t have enough bandwidth for myself, so I won’t even think about sharing it.
